Javon Graham, an 18-year-old student from Mattapan, Massachusetts, has achieved a major academic milestone by earning an Associate’s Degree in Biomedical Engineering Technology from Benjamin Franklin Institute of Technology (BFIT) before completing his high school education at Madison Park Technical Vocational High School.
He is among the first Boston Public School students to earn a college degree ahead of high school graduation, thanks to the RoxMAPP dual enrollment program, which offers students in grades 10–12 early college access, free college courses, and resources such as textbooks and career advising.
Javon pursued college-level coursework aligned with his interest in healthcare and engineering, completing it with determination and excellence. His efforts paid off when he was accepted into Northeastern University’s Foundation Year program, where he is now studying Pharmacy at the Bouvé College of Health Sciences.
Reflecting on his journey, Javon emphasized the importance of setting ambitious goals and praised Madison Park High School for expanding his view of what’s possible. He expressed gratitude for the opportunity to begin his college journey early, which gave him a solid foundation for his future in healthcare.
